Revenue and income statement
In 2024, KOVACIC HABITAT achieves revenue of 8.8 M€. Revenue is growing positively over 9 years (CAGR: +3.5%). Slight decline of -6% vs 2023. After deducting consumption (4.7 M€), gross margin stands at 4.1 M€, i.e. a rate of 46%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 222 k€, representing 2.5% of revenue. Warning negative scissor effect: despite revenue change (-6%), EBITDA varies by -53%, reducing margin by 2.5 pts. This reflects costs rising faster than revenue. The operating margin remains fragile, requiring cost vigilance.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 162 k€, i.e. 1.8%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ios
The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 0%. This very low level reflects a solid financial structure, offering significant room for future investments or acquisitions.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 43%. This high autonomy means the company finances most of its assets through equity, a sign of strength. Cash flow represents 2.2%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 20 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 28 days. Favorable situation: supplier credit is longer than customer credit by 8 days. Inventory turnover is 10 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). Fast turnover, sign of good inventory management. Overall, WCR represents 7 days of revenue, i.e. 182 k€ to permanently finance.
